## What is succession planning?

Succession planning is the planning and management that ensures that when someone takes over an area of the business, the transition occurs smoothly and with little interruption to business operations. It prepares organizations for a change in leadership before it even happens. It ensures that recruitment pipelines are in place, so that top talent can take charge when needed.

For small businesses, succession planning is extremely crucial as there is little opportunity for other team members to pick up the slack, and lost productivity can prove to be detrimental. As businesses expand, leaders may move on to other companies to meet personal career progression goals, unfortunately leave the existing team in a quandary.

In such a situation, the existing team may not be able to function smoothly. The absence of a recruitment pipeline may imply negative consequences on the HR leaders. A search for the right team member could take multiple months, and it may take even longer for that person to fully ramp to 100% productivity.

For a small business, a succession plan helps retain the top talent at the company. It gives employees an opportunity to prove their caliber and helps organizations improve diversity in the leadership roles.

## Benefits of succession planning

Lack of employee engagement and increasing burnout often makes employees feel less valued at work. This creates a sense of disengagement with their current roles, encouraging them to look for a more fulfilling job elsewhere.

Here are some benefits of succession planning to potentially solve these problems.

### 1\. Identifies future leaders

Future leaders are most likely the top-performing employees within a company, so early identification of qualified individuals is important. When employees are identified early, leaders can help them nurture their skills and craft cordial relationships with their team. This will prepare the employees for individual career progression, and help the company fill talent gaps easily.

### 2\. Future-proofs your business

Leaders and their team members may look for new opportunities due to multiple reasons. While change is inevitable, and succession planning can reduce the impact of these changes by making them less disruptive and detrimental. With an effective succession planning process, individuals can seamlessly move up into roles they’ve been nurtured for, and the overall business productivity can remain unaffected.

### 3\. Proactively addresses talent gaps

Leaders can ask questions like, “What would we change about this role if the individual left today?” to quickly uncover talents and skills gaps within the organization. For example, if small business leaders choose a Head of Marketing with more advertising and demand generation experience, they might realize maybe that skill is lacking within the marketing department. With succession planning, they can plan for a future change and consider hiring a mid-level demand generation manager to ensure smooth operations .

### 4\. Improves employee engagement

Succession planning shows employees that there is a path for further growth and development. This encourages them to perform better and seek new growth opportunities within the organization instead of looking elsewhere. Engaging talented employees will help companies to become more productive and save money, otherwise spent on recruiting and onboarding new employees.

### 5\. Attracts top talent

High-caliber talent in every organization is keen to know if there are internal opportunities for growth as they care about promotions and moving up in their career.  Encouraging promotions is a powerful recruiting lever for your business. This can be a big differentiator when a candidate compares your business with the others at the time of recruitment.

### 6\. Saves on hiring costs

It’s often significantly more expensive to hire from outside the organization than it is to promote from within. Not only is the salary most likely higher for an outside individual, but time and productivity are lost while the new employee onboards. Companies save money on hiring costs when they’re able to implement a successful succession plan that keeps top talent within the organization.

## How to develop a successful succession planning process

There are three key components to creating a successful succession planning process. First, small business leaders must acknowledge that change is inevitable, and the best way to create and nurture a pipeline of diverse talent is to build networking and advocacy programs. Additionally, company-wide visibility is incredibly important as it allows everyone to explore their interests and stay engaged with the company.

Here’s how you can develop a successful succession planning process.

###    Build a plan for change in the process

Roles and responsibilities within a growing business continue to arise, adapt and shift as the company matures over time. Gartner’s research shows that almost 66% of HR leaders are struggling with talent shortages and turnover.[\[1\]](#sources) Without a succession planning process in place, top talent is put at risk, and employee engagement can drop.

It’s critical to build in regular assessments. Engaging in adaptive succession planning helps maintain the pace of change and disruption. Leaders should think critically about roles and ask questions like, “If this person left today, what would we change about this job description?” Small business leaders and HR managers should regularly ask such questions and continue to evaluate and reevaluate their organization’s succession plans. For it to be fully effective, strong succession planning should be dynamic, fluid, and discussed in real time.

### 2\. Establish networking and advocacy programs to ensure equitable succession planning

Succession planning also offers the opportunity to engage and retain existing top talent. With the opportunity to create and nurture a pipeline of diverse talent, companies not only save time and money by hiring internally but also boost employee morale and engagement.

To incorporate diversity into top leadership levels, executives must know about the diverse, talented individuals within their company. As remote or hybrid work schedules or different team structures might prevent senior leadership from having an extremely close eye on top-performing employees, it’s important that team members are given adequate opportunities to advocate for themselves.

Also, employees must know that they can be considered for vacant job roles, and they should enhance their skills to grab the right opportunity when it comes ahead of them.

### 3\. Make the process transparent to improve the employee experience

Most employees want to grow and flourish within their existing company. When team members believe they have a chance to further their career and goals at the organization, they are less likely to look for a new job. They are more likely to stay engaged in their current role, work productively, participate in work culture events, and eventually put their candidacy forward for a new position.

This is why it’s incredibly important for the succession planning process to be visible and transparent across all levels of the organization. To maximize retention and retain high-caliber talent, managers should be having career aspiration and growth discussions regularly with team members. Succession planning should align with the employee’s overall goals, but only 29% of HR leaders share with successors how the process actually works.[\[1\]](#sources)

On the flip side, when employees believe there is no room for further growth, they tend to start looking for a new job elsewhere. Their productivity and efficiency levels are likely to drop, and their overall engagement can fall as well.
